The government says legislation to do the work, if passed, is long overdue
There are plans to renovate the Ontario legislature.
The government is proposing a new ministry to oversee the work at Queen's Park.
Legislative Affairs Minister Paul Calandra has introduced the bill, saying it'll look into a long-overdue restoration, and provide for the temporary relocation of the legislature.
It has been estimated that a project of this scale could take eight years.
